The canton of (the) Grisons, or canton of Graubnden, [lower-alpha 1] is the largest and easternmost canton of Switzerland.It has international borders with Italy, Austria, and Liechtenstein.Its German name, Graubnden, translates as the "Grey Leagues", referring to the canton's origin in three local alliances, the League of God's House, the Grey League, and the League of the Ten Jurisdictions. In Chur, archaeological evidence of settlement goes back as far as the Pfyn culture[17] (3900-3500 BC),[18] making the capital city of the Grisons one of the oldest settlements in Switzerland. Other well-represented surnames in Switzerland are Meier (13,983) meaning Mayor, Schmid (12,709) meaning blacksmith and Keller (9,631), a name that comes from middle high German and means a cellar man or cellar master, a title sometimes given to the overseer of a food store in a monastery or castle. In 1497 and 1498 the Leagues[20] allied with the Old Swiss Confederacy after the Habsburgs acquired the possessions of the extinct Toggenburg dynasty in 1496,[21] siding with the Confederacy in the Swabian War three years later. The census includes house number, given name, surname, sex, year of birth, citizenship and residence status (within either Graubnden, other Swiss cantons, or foreign countries), religion, marital status, and occupation.
